Buying Guide: Choosing the Best Baby Stroller with Storage

After testing 12 strollers with various storage configurations, the storage question comes down to three things: basket capacity, basket access, and tradeoffs with other features. Here is how to think through your choice.

Basket Capacity and Weight Limits

Stroller baskets range from 10 pounds capacity on compact travel strollers up to 30+ pounds on full-size models. For diaper bags plus a few extras, 15 pounds is enough. For grocery hauls and Costco runs, look for 25+ pounds capacity. The Baby Trend Expedition Jogger and Graco Outpace LX lead in raw capacity.

Access Patterns Matter More Than Specs

A large basket that you cannot reach is useless. Front-access baskets work when the seat is parent-facing. Rear-access baskets work when the seat is forward-facing. Dual-access baskets like the Baby Trend Passport Switch 6-in-1 solve both scenarios. Side-access baskets work regardless of seat position.

Tradeoffs with Folded Size

Bigger baskets usually mean bigger folded strollers. Ultra-compact travel strollers like the Mamazing Ultra Air sacrifice some basket space for airplane-friendly folds. Decide whether you need compact storage in your trunk or apartment, or maximum cargo capacity.

Storage for Growing Families

If you plan on a second child within three years, consider a modular stroller that accepts a second seat or ride-along board. The Mompush Wiz 2-in-1 and Baby Trend Passport Switch 6-in-1 both grow with your family without forcing a second stroller purchase.

Urban Living Considerations

For apartment dwellers, consider doorway width and elevator fit before basket capacity. A stroller with massive storage is useless if it cannot fit through your building door. Measure your narrowest doorway and compare to the assembled dimensions listed above.

Real-World Storage Tests

Specs do not tell the whole story. A 70-count diaper box fits in the Baby Trend Expedition Jogger basket. A gallon of milk fits upright in the Graco Outpace LX. Most umbrella strollers fit a standard diaper bag plus a light jacket. Always check the basket opening dimensions rather than just weight capacity.

How important is storage basket access?

Basket access is as important as basket size. A large basket you cannot reach when the seat is reclined or parent-facing creates daily frustration. Look for strollers with front, rear, or dual access points like the Baby Trend Passport Switch 6-in-1 or Jeep PowerGlyde.
